What is Nebraska Form 7004N

The Nebraska Tax Extension Application Form 7004N is a state tax form used by corporations, partnerships, fiduciaries, and limited liability companies to request an automatic extension for filing their Nebraska tax returns.

Corporations, partnerships, fiduciaries, and limited liability companies that need an extension for their Nebraska tax return are eligible to use Form 7004N.
Typically, Form 7004N must be submitted by the original due date of the Nebraska tax return to ensure an automatic extension is granted.
You can submit Form 7004N electronically through approved e-filing services or print and mail it to the appropriate Nebraska Tax Department address.
Gather your legal name, business address, federal ID number, and details about your taxable year and tentative tax payments before completing Form 7004N.
Be careful to fill in all required fields accurately, double-check calculations, and ensure the authorized signature is provided to avoid rejection.
Processing times for Form 7004N may vary, but typically, you should allow several weeks to confirm the acceptance of your extension request.
Generally, there is no fee for filing Nebraska Tax Extension Application Form 7004N; however, you may need to submit payment for any tentative tax due with the form.
